Financial Contributions Policy for Adult Social Care

To consider an update report of the Executive Director Core Services and the Executive Director People (Item 6 attached) in respect of Barnsley’s Financial Contributions Policy for Adult Social Care

 

Minutes:

The Committee considered a report which provided information in relation to recent changes to the Council’s Financial Contributions Policy (previously known as the Fairer Charging Policy) for Adult Social Care Services. Members asked questions regarding the report and the following issues were raised:

 

·      Although the exact cost of the maximum brokerage fee for people not eligible for financial support was not available at the meeting, it was thought to be in the region of £120 for the standard service or £200 for the complex service. The exact cost could be provided to Members following the meeting. This fee allowed for a support broker to work with the individual in question to arrange a provider, arrange a personal care plan, review their care plan and deal with any queries.

 

·      The removal of the cap had previously been estimated to affect c.95 service users, but was now thought to affect c.135 service users. It was explained that this was solely due to the changing circumstances of service users, rather than any change in the application of the policy which had previously been discussed by the Committee. The Committee was informed that the efficiency saving target of £400k had been achieved and the new policy was fairer than the former policy.

 

·      The research project with Disability Information Advice Line (DIAL) to evaluate the impact of budget reductions and service redesign on disabled people in Barnsley was still ongoing. The project would also evaluate the extent to which the impact could have been predicted.
